C1.8 Chemical Reactions Complete these sentences to learn some difficult spellings: When a substance dissolves it is described as soluble. If it does not dissolve it is described as insoluble. A chemical formula shows which elements it contains and the ratios of those elements. The plural of formula is formulae. (s), (g), (l), (aq) are state symbols. (aq) describes an aqueous solution.
